音乐教育一直是培养学生审美情趣、提高综合素质的重要途径。在新的教育时代背景下,传统的音乐教育方法面临着新的挑战和机遇。本文将揭秘五大创新教法,旨在为音乐课堂注入新的活力。

一、多媒体融合教学

1.1 多媒体技术的应用

多媒体融合教学是将多媒体技术与音乐教育相结合,通过图像、音频、视频等多种形式,为学生提供更加生动、直观的学习体验。

代码示例(假设使用Python编写一个简单的多媒体教学脚本):

import tkinter as tk
from tkinter import ttk
import webbrowser

def open_video():
    webbrowser.open("https://www.example.com/video")

def open_audio():
    webbrowser.open("https://www.example.com/audio")

root = tk.Tk()
root.title("多媒体音乐教学")

frame = ttk.Frame(root, padding="10")
frame.grid(column=0, row=0, sticky=(tk.W, tk.E, tk.N, tk.S))

video_button = ttk.Button(frame, text="打开视频", command=open_video)
video_button.grid(column=0, row=0)

audio_button = ttk.Button(frame, text="打开音频", command=open_audio)
audio_button.grid(column=0, row=1)

for child in frame.winfo_children():
    child.grid_configure(padx=5, pady=5)

root.mainloop()

1.2 效果分析

多媒体融合教学能够提高学生的学习兴趣,促进学生对音乐知识的理解和记忆。

二、项目式学习

2.1 项目式学习的概念

项目式学习是一种以学生为中心的教学模式,通过设计具体的项目任务,引导学生主动探索和解决问题。

代码示例(使用Python编写一个简单的项目式学习任务):

# 假设学生需要设计一个音乐播放器

class MusicPlayer:
    def __init__(self):
        self.playlist = []

    def add_song(self, song):
        self.playlist.append(song)

    def play_song(self):
        if len(self.playlist) > 0:
            print(f"Playing: {self.playlist[0]}")
            self.playlist.pop(0)
        else:
            print("No songs in the playlist.")

# 学生使用该类来设计音乐播放器
player = MusicPlayer()
player.add_song("Song 1")
player.play_song()

2.2 效果分析

项目式学习能够培养学生的创新能力和实践能力,提高学生的团队协作能力。

三、翻转课堂

3.1 翻转课堂的原理

翻转课堂是指学生在课前通过视频、音频等资源自主学习知识,课堂上教师与学生进行互动讨论的教学模式。

代码示例(使用Python编写一个简单的翻转课堂学习平台):

# 假设该平台提供一个音乐理论学习的视频链接

def watch_video(video_url):
    print(f"观看视频:{video_url}")

def start_class():
    video_url = "https://www.example.com/music_theory"
    watch_video(video_url)
    # 在这里进行课堂互动讨论

start_class()

3.2 效果分析

翻转课堂能够提高学生的学习效率,培养学生的自主学习能力。

四、情境模拟教学

4.1 情境模拟的概念

情境模拟教学是通过创设模拟现实生活或工作场景,让学生在实践中学习和应用音乐知识。

代码示例(使用Python编写一个简单的情境模拟游戏):

import random

def music_game():
    songs = ["Song 1", "Song 2", "Song 3"]
    while songs:
        song = random.choice(songs)
        print(f"演唱:{song}")
        # 在这里模拟学生演唱歌曲的过程
        songs.remove(song)

music_game()

4.2 效果分析

情境模拟教学能够提高学生的实际操作能力,增强学生对音乐知识的理解和运用。

五、跨学科融合教学

5.1 跨学科融合的意义

跨学科融合教学是将音乐与其他学科相结合,通过综合性的课程设计,提高学生的综合素质。

代码示例(使用Python编写一个跨学科音乐项目):

# 假设该项目需要音乐、舞蹈、绘画等多学科知识

class MusicArtProject:
    def __init__(self, music, dance, painting):
        self.music = music
        self.dance = dance
        self.painting = painting

    def show_project(self):
        print(f"音乐:{self.music}")
        print(f"舞蹈:{self.dance}")
        print(f"绘画:{self.painting}")

# 学生创建一个跨学科音乐项目
project = MusicArtProject("Song 1", "Dance 1", "Painting 1")
project.show_project()

5.2 效果分析

跨学科融合教学能够培养学生的综合能力,提高学生的综合素质。

总结,五大创新教法为音乐教育注入了新的活力,有助于提高学生的音乐素养和综合素质。在实际应用中,教师应根据学生的需求和教学目标,灵活运用这些创新教法,让音乐课堂更加生动有趣。